WitrynaIf your using a function like =SUMPRODUCT() which calls for arrays as it's variables, is it possible to input a cell in that function, that cell containing information for an array? … WitrynaTo generate a set of random numbers in multiple cells, select the cells, enter =RAND () and press control + enter. Random number between To generate a random number between a and b, you can use a formula like this: RAND () * ( b - a) + a For example, to generate a random number between 1 and 9: RAND () * (9 - 1) + 1 Witryna17 mar 2024 · With Random Generator for Excel included in our Ultimate Suite, here's what you do: Select any cell in your table. Witryna16 mar 2024 · Add a name such as Order in the New column name input. = List.Random (1) Add the above formula to the Custom column formula editor. Press the OK button. 📝 Note: You need to use the List.Random (1) function instead of Number.Random () because the latter will only produce the same random number across the entire rows.
